I take a person-centred, trauma-informed approach, ensuring that therapy is a safe and validating space. I integrate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T), Compassion-Focused Therapy, and EMDR to help clients process trauma, build emotional resilience, and move toward their personal goals. Therapy with me is rooted in compassion, mutual respect, and practical support.
